Dragonatrix posted:Something Else Cool That I Swear Isn't On The OST quote:Oh, and Dyaus is the lord of the skies. Husband of Prithivi, father of... uh... Usas. Dude is basically the Vedic equivalent of Zeus or Jupiter. So, y'know, pretty goddamned important. Much like everyone else, you could've guessed that this was coming considering Cielo's name is literally just Spanish for... "Sky." They're not just equivalents, they're ... alternative religion selves? They all appear to derive from the same PIE god, or at least the names all came from the same PIE place. Z = ds, so Dyaus = Dseus = Zeus. Jupiter is probably better written as Iuppiter, which in turn comes from Iu- (pronounced Yu) and pater (father). And Dyaus is often more formally called Dyauṣ Pitar, so they're actually very close. Dyauṣ Pitar -> lose the D -> yaus pitar -> assimilate the s into a geminate p -> Yauppitar -> Latinise -> Iuppiter. There's even enough evidence for us to think the PIE god used the 'father' title himself, as something like Dyeus ph2ter and Zeus is a bit odd for only taking it as an occasional epithet while Iuppiter and Dyauṣ Pitar kept it much more closely bound to them.

Them all walking in profile highlights it. *pats protagonist on the head* Pyriphlegethon is the river that 'blazes like fire', one of the rivers of the Underworld. It's a twin to Cocytos, the 'wailing' river, a branch of the more famous Styx. Cerberus using one, and you using the other, comes off very appropriately.
